If a linked EPS file isn't visible in the document window, it ...Because of a security vulnerability in EPS files, Office 2019, Office 2016, Office 2013, Office 2010, and Microsoft 365 have turned off the ability to insert EPS files into Office documents. This change is effective as of the April 11, 2017, security update. The security update is described in technical detail in this security bulletin.How to create and edit an EPS file. EPS or Encapsulated PostScript is a vector image graphic file associated with Adobe Systems. It contains high resolution vector image file. It is supported by several graphics software. It follows a document Structuring Conventions, so it is operating system independent. It also contains generic PostScript printing commands. Hit Export.Next, to open and view the .eps file, we use the gv command followed by the filename: $ gv example.eps. Let’s view the .eps file in the gv command-line tool: Here, we can perform basic operations on the .eps file such as viewing it in different sizes, printing, and others. 3. Encapsulated PostScript (EPS) is a file format that contains text and graphics-based instructions for drawing a vector image. An EPS file also contains an encapsulated image that displays what the final image should look like, which provides users with a low-resolution preview of the image even if they do not have the correct software to open it …Need to open an EPS file? If your printer supports PostScript, you can continue to print .ps and .eps files by dragging them into your printer queue: Select your printer in Printers & Scanners settings, click the Printer Queue button, then drag the file into the printer queue window to print it.
